PSYGNOSIS RELEASES G POLICE’, A FUTURISTIC FLIGHT SHOOTER WITH ALL THE BELLS AND WHISTLES FOR THE PLAYSTATION’ GAME CONSOLE

Foster City, CA. - October 15, 1997 - Today Psygnosis announced the release of its graphically stunning and mission-intensive futuristic flight combat shooter, G-Police’, for the PlayStation® game console. A testimonial to Psygnosis' advanced and innovative development expertise on the PlayStation platform, G-Police shows off how a third generation game can be comprehensive of all the greatest features - convincing graphics, intense action and extensive gameplay. The game will have an approximate retail price of $49.99.

In G-Police, PlayStation gamers test their flight skills piloting the heavily-armed Havoc jet helicopter that has enough fire-power to do major damage in all the right places. Gamers experience a deep immersion in detailed, heavily populated 3D worlds, having total 360 degree, "fly-anywhere" freedom with the action taking place over 4 campaigns throughout 50 futuristic domed environments that are a mix of city, industrial, residential and agricultural communities on Callisto, a moon of Jupiter.

"A futuristic city is the perfect location for a game like this, lending itself to spectacular, movie-style action, flying between skyscrapers and under bridges, blowing up enemy craft and street-level traffic - whatever gets in the way of your mission," explains Graham Davis, head producer at Psygnosis' UK office in Stroud. "Our objective was to place the player at the center of action as dynamic as any Hollywood blockbuster special effects extravaganza, and give the player total control."

The plot line, which unfolds in fully computer-generated FMV sequences and via interactive, in-game radio briefings controlled by the advanced artificial intelligence in the game, involves multi-national corporate espionage, sabotage and murder. Earth's resources are completely depleted and a race is on to claim every ore-bearing rock in the Solar System.

After a war between nations, military resources are wiped out and the powerful multinational corporations unite to take control and exploit other resources in the galaxy. As the 'Corporations' begin to demilitarize the colonies, the G-Police, essentially a crew of war veterans, are born to keep the greedy bunch in check. As a new member of the G-Police law-enforcement agency, you are Jeff Slater, a veteran ace pilot, whose personal story evolves as the game is played. More information on G-Police can be found on Psygnosis' dedicated website at http://www.gpolice.com/. The PC version of the game is slated for release on November 4th.

Psygnosis employs over 700 people with publishing and development offices in the US, UK, and across Europe. Working with over 30 development teams and eight internal development sites, the company is now the largest development house in Europe. Psygnosis is a subsidiary of Sony.
